    The saga of Middle-earth has been documented in at least two trilogies of films. One of the main fixtures of The Lord of the Rings trilogy was the character of Gollum. Played to perfection in motion capture and voice acting by Andy Serkis. Serkis revived the role of Gollum in the first of the Hobbit trilogy. Since then, he’s been involved in many projects, including acting, writing, and directing. We’ve previously reported that he’s working as the director and star of The Lord of the Rings: The Hunt for Gollum.

    Now, we can report that the Academy Award-winning actress, Kate Winslet, will be joining him.

    New Line Cinema

    Winslet Won’t Play Gollum

    Winslet is one of the most acclaimed actresses of the last 30 years. Along with taking home an Oscar in 2008 for The Reader, she has six other Academy Award nominations. She hasn’t been part of the Middle-earth world yet, but that will be changing next year. Details about the plot of The Hunt for Gollum are still under wraps. It’s anyone’s guess who Winslet will be playing. Well, we can pretty much guarantee she won’t be playing Gollum.

    Along with the new, there will be some old. Peter Jackson will be returning as a producer for the upcoming film. Incidentally, Winslet’s first role was in the Jackson-directed Heavenly Creatures. Rumors have been circulating as well that Elijah Wood and Ian McKellen may return as Frodo and Gandalf, respectively. We’re eagerly awaiting more details to potentially confirm this news.

    Even without confirmation of returning cast members, the addition of Kate Winslet gives the film a steady force to build on. Serkis has shown great talent as a director, and we know he’s exceptional as Gollum. We’ll keep you posted on more developments. Lord of the Rings: The Hunt for Gollum is scheduled for release on December 17th, 2027.
